In director Karyn Kusama's (GIRLFIGHT, AEON FLUX) 2009 cult horror-comedy JENNIFER'S BODY, Megan Fox stars as newly-possessed hottie high-school cheerleader turned succubus Jennifer, who specializes in killing her male classmates. While this she-demon satisfies her appetite for human flesh with the school's male population, her nerdy friend, the aptly named Needy (Amanda Seyfried), learns what's happening, and vows to put an end to the carnage. Featuring the sharp, funny, and clever dialogue of Oscar-winning scribe Diablo Cody (JUNO), JENNIFER'S BODY is a perfect fit into the Rio Theatre's Friday Late Night Movie series on October 14. Also starring Adam Brody, J.K. Simmons, Amy Sedaris, Chris Pratt, Johnny Simmons.
